Ventilated aluminum facade panels have gained significant popularity in modern architecture due to their numerous advantages. These panels, engineered for both functionality and aesthetic appeal, are designed to provide a distinctive exterior finish while also enhancing the building's overall performance. Here, we delve into the key aspects that make ventilated aluminum facade panels an excellent choice for architectural design and construction.
One of the primary features of ventilated aluminum facade panels is their ability to promote airflow between the building's outer skin and the wall. This ventilation process allows for the effective dissipation of heat, reducing the building's temperature during hot weather. By minimizing heat buildup, these panels can significantly improve indoor comfort levels and reduce the reliance on air conditioning systems, ultimately contributing to energy savings.
In addition to thermal management, ventilated aluminum facade panels also offer impressive weather resistance. Their robust construction ensures that buildings are protected from harsh environmental conditions, including rain, wind, and UV radiation. This durability not only extends the lifespan of the facade but also requires minimal maintenance over the years, making it a cost-effective solution for building owners.
The aesthetic versatility of ventilated aluminum facade panels is another key advantage. Available in various colors, textures, and finishes, these panels can be customized to meet the design specifications of any project. Whether creating a sleek modern appearance or a more traditional look, the options are virtually limitless, allowing architects to explore their creative visions without compromising on performance.
Sustainability is increasingly becoming a priority in the architectural field, and ventilated aluminum facade panels align well with these environmental goals. Aluminum is a highly recyclable material, and the use of these panels can contribute to sustainable building practices. Additionally, the energy efficiency provided by the ventilation system can aid in meeting green building certifications, appealing to environmentally conscious clients.
Furthermore, the installation of ventilated aluminum facade panels can help in achieving better acoustic performance. The air gap created by the ventilation system can reduce sound transmission, ensuring a quieter indoor environment, which is particularly beneficial for structures located in noisy urban areas.
In conclusion, ventilated aluminum facade panels represent a modern solution that combines aesthetics, functionality, and sustainability. Their ability to enhance thermal performance, weather resistance, and acoustic quality makes them an ideal choice for a wide range of building applications. As architects continue to seek innovative ways to design and construct energy-efficient and visually appealing structures, ventilated aluminum facade panels will undoubtedly play a crucial role in shaping the future of building facades.
